Cam Smith Off to a Hot Start, Becoming a Must-Add in All Leagues

Houston Astros outfielder Cam Smith is off to a scorching start this season. He is slashing .297/.422/.595 with three home runs, six RBI, nine runs, and three stolen bases across nine games. Mets Place Juan Soto on 10-Day Injured List

New York Mets outfielder Juan Soto (calf) has been placed on the 10-day injured list, retroactive to April 4. According to an announcement from the team, he has been diagnosed with a right calf strain, which typically has a return-to-play timeline of two to three weeks. Michael Massey Activated From Injured List

The Kansas City Royals announced on Monday that they activated infielder/outfielder Michael Massey (calf) from the 10-day injured list and optioned infielder/outfielder Nick Loftin to Triple-A Omaha in a corresponding move.
